This week in our Understanding the Law lesson, Year 2 explored the important question: “Why does age matter?” 👶➡️🧑
The children learned that some activities have age limits and that these rules are there to help keep us safe 🛑💛. We started by talking about things they are allowed to do now, and things they might be able to do in the future, helping them understand that as we grow, our responsibilities and choices change ⏳✨.
Together, we discussed age restriction laws and why parents, teachers and the law sometimes say “not yet” 🚦. The children thought carefully about risks, and what could happen if a child tried to do something meant for teenagers or adults.
Through fun activities, pupils: ✅ Sorted activities into ones for children, teenagers or adults
✅ Guessed the legal ages for certain activities
✅ Talked about why these ages are set
✅ Designed their own age‑restriction posters 🎨🪧
To finish, the children took part in a personal reflection, thinking about how these rules affect themselves, their families, friends, and the wider community 🌍❤️.
